Pete Savin(@pete_savin) 's Twitter Profile Photo

A view of the west gate foundations of Saxon Shore Fort built in the late 3rd cent AD, the Lewis holes used to lift the blocks are still visible. The great Watling Street road passed out from here on its way to London and Chester
